Job Opportunity: Registered Nurse (Clinical Educator RN - SICU)

Location: Washington, District of Columbia
Employment Type: Travel/Contract
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Description

  • Position: Clinical Educator RN for Surgical/Transplant ICU (SICU)
  • Shift: Monday to Friday, 40 hours weekly
  • Focus: ICU experience with educator role; will have an educator partner
  • Facility Type: Academic teaching hospital

Required Qualifications

  • Licensure: Must have a valid DC nursing license in hand
  • Education:
    • BSN required
    • MSN preferred
  • Certifications:
    • BLS (Basic Life Support) required (AHA or ARC)
    • ACLS (Advanced Cardiac Life Support) required
    • Specialty certification preferred but not required
  • Experience:
    • Minimum 5 years clinical ICU experience preferred (minimum 2 years required)
    • At least 2 years of educator experience in a teaching hospital setting required
    • Must have completed at least 1 prior travel assignment (prior travel experience required)
  • Skills:
    • Telemetry required
    • Ventilator experience preferred
  • EMR: Cerner required

Health & Safety Requirements

  • Flu vaccine required (or approved medical/religious exemption)
  • May come into contact with COVID-19 patients
  • Annual physical exam confirming ability to work without accommodations and free from communicable disease
  • Negative TB test or chest X-ray within the past year, updated annually
  • Drug screen within 90 days of start, updated annually (does not include marijuana)
  • N95 Fit Test within 9 months of start, updated annually (client may complete onsite if needed)
  • Required immunizations or titers:
    • MMR (Measles, Mumps, Rubella)
    • Hepatitis B (titer, series, or signed declination)
    • Varicella
    • Tdap within 10 years preferred

Background & Compliance

  • Criminal background check within 90 days of start, covering all locations lived/worked/schooled in past 7 years
  • Education verification of highest degree required
  • Employment history verification: minimum 2 years of experience in past 7 years, including at least 1 prior travel assignment
  • Two positive supervisory references supporting at least 2 years of experience in the last 3 years
  • Completion of facility-specific modules and attestations prior to start

Competency Requirements

  • Medication/Pharmacology competency exam (must score 80% or higher) within 3 years of start
  • Dysrhythmia/EKG competency exam with specific scoring requirements, updated annually
  • Color blindness testing (online or in-person) required

Additional Notes

  • Valid driver's license required if driving is an essential job function
  • Must comply with all facility-specific documentation and attestations prior to start
  • This is a travel contract position requiring prior travel experience

About Washington, DC

As a Travel Intensive Care Unit Nurse in Washington, DC here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• The cost of living in Washington, DC is higher than the national average, particularly in terms of housing and transportation.
  • Wages are generally higher to compensate for the increased cost of living.
Weather
  • The average high temperature in summer is around 88°F (31°C), while the average low temperature in winter is around 27°F (-3°C).
Furnished Housing
  • Short-term rentals and furnished housing options are available in Washington, DC, but they may be relatively more expensive due to the high demand in the area.
Transportation
  • Washington, DC is known for its public transportation system, including the Metro rail and bus services.
  • The city is also pedestrian-friendly, but owning a car can be convenient for exploring the surrounding areas.
Demographics
  • Washington, DC is a diverse city with a wide range of age groups.
  • Common health issues may include respiratory conditions due to environmental factors.
  • The city has a large population of healthcare professionals, including travel nurses.
Things to Do
  • Washington, DC offers a vibrant culinary scene with diverse restaurants, as well as numerous cultural attractions such as museums, art galleries, and music venues.
  • Sports enthusiasts can enjoy various recreational activities, and outdoor enthusiasts have access to parks and outdoor spaces within the city.
